Описание должности
Ключевые обязанности
- Выполнение комплексных функциональных и регрессионных тестов для полного охвата всех функций приложения.
- Документирование детальных результатов тестирования, включая статус прохождения/непрохождения, журналы дефектов и сводные отчеты в структурированном формате.
- Сотрудничество с кросс-функциональными командами для понимания требований и функциональности приложений с целью создания эффективных тест-планов.
- Проведение пользовательского приемочного тестирования (UAT) и проверка мобильного опыта на различных браузерах и устройствах.
- Полный анализ веб-сайта с точки зрения пользователя для выявления проблем юзабилити и соответствия ожиданиям.
- Повторное тестирование для подтверждения устранения всех дефектов и корректной работы приложения.
- Отслеживание новых инструментов и методологий тестирования для постоянного улучшения процессов.
- Планирование, организация и внедрение процессов контроля качества для поддержания высоких стандартов ПО.
- Ответственность за проекты и результаты, своевременное информирование заинтересованных сторон о проблемах.
- Эффективная работа в условиях сжатых сроков и множества приоритетов с демонстрацией организационных навыков.
- Использование базовых SQL-запросов для анализа данных при тестировании фронтенда и бэкенда.
- Быстрое обновление тест-кейсов и процедур тестирования при изменениях в приложении или новых требованиях.
Требования к кандидату
- Подтвержденный опыт функционального, регрессионного и нагрузочного тестирования ПО.
- Знание XML и Xpath для валидации данных и разработки тестовых сценариев.
- Опыт работы с инструментами автоматизированного тестирования для повышения эффективности.
- Навыки тестирования пользовательского интерфейса на соответствие дизайну и ожиданиям.
- Глубокое понимание веб-приложений (SOAP & REST API) и их интеграции с бэкендом.
- Отличные коммуникативные навыки для взаимодействия с командами и предоставления отчетов.
- Способность работать самостоятельно и в команде, управляя личными обязанностями.
- Опыт сбора требований и определения функциональных спецификаций для проектов.
- Владение SQL для анализа и проверки данных на этапах тестирования.
- Внимание к деталям и аналитические навыки для выявления проблем и обеспечения качества.
- Гибкость при изменении требований и адаптация стратегий тестирования.
- Опыт тестирования мобильных приложений на совместимость и производительность.
- Навыки решения проблем для устранения дефектов и предоставления решений разработчикам.
- Знание методологий тестирования и лучших практик для улучшения процессов.
- Способность работать в условиях давления и соблюдать сроки без потери качества.
- Опыт кросс-функционального взаимодействия для согласованности между командами.
- Навыки документирования для ведения четких записей о тестировании.
- Понимание жизненного цикла разработки ПО для интеграции тестирования на всех этапах.
- Способность предоставлять своевременную обратную связь и гарантировать устранение дефектов перед выпуском.
